Our verdict is Likely benign. The variant received -2 ACMG points: 0P and 2B. BP4_Moderate
The NM_000297.4(PKD2):c.901A>G(p.Thr301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000867 in 1,613,836 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 17/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Synonymous variant affecting the same amino acid position (i.e. T301T) has been classified as Likely benign.

Autosomal dominant polycystic kidney disease Uncertain:1
This sequence change replaces threonine, which is neutral and polar, with alanine, which is neutral and non-polar, at codon 301 of the PKD2 protein (p.Thr301Ala). This variant is present in population databases (rs759567768, gnomAD 0.0009%). This variant has not been reported in the literature in individuals affected with PKD2-related conditions. ClinVar contains an entry for this variant (Variation ID: 220406). Algorithms developed to predict the effect of missense changes on protein structure and function output the following: SIFT: "Deleterious"; PolyPhen-2: "Benign"; Align-GVGD: "Class C0". The alanine amino acid residue is found in multiple mammalian species, which suggests that this missense change does not adversely affect protein function.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
